I log in maybe 5-6 hours total throughout the week, a good 2-4 hours of that is during one session. So I just login, hit find match, and I'm off. I don't really have many friends on bnet to speak of, I don't really enjoy talking to many people, I just want to play. I play the game, see if I've improved or not (based on points and win/loss), see what I should improve on, and play again. That being said, I don't see why it would be bad if there is a "compare all" button so I can see, maybe even once in my entire SC2 career, how I'm doing compared to everyone. Granted, it's nice to see 5/30 or whatever vs 12345/10000, but at least I know I'm improving overall. I'm very much hoping that the non-unique names and horrible facebook integration (as the ONLY reasonable way to add friends), is a large oversight. If it isn't, Blizzard is truly moving away from the spirit of SC1. Let's hope there are a large amount of changes after the beta is shutdown at the end of this month (my marriage anniversary date, coincidentally lol). | ||
